It’s the final chapter for the greatest boy wizard who ever lived.

The official trailer for the eighth and final “Harry Potter” film, “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ows: Part Two” has been released, and like the book, it’s jam-packed with epic action and drama. Good wizards take on the practitioners of the Dark Arts as Harry fulfills his destiny and takes on his nemesis Voldemort.

Breathtaking CGI, deep and rich colors and a feeling of something larger than life pervade the trailer; the entire film hits theaters July 15th.
